Training of the Cybernetic Heroine of Justice F Fixed " is a niche adult simulation and role-playing game (RPG) centered on the development and modification of a female cyborg protagonist. This "Fixed" version typically refers to community-made patches or updated releases intended to resolve bugs, improve translations, or restore content from the original Japanese title. Core Gameplay Mechanics
The title blends traditional RPG elements with management simulation features:
Cybernetic Enhancement: Players manage the heroine’s stats through hardware upgrades and software installations. These modifications affect her combat efficiency and her "humanity" levels.
Mission-Based Progression: The story advances through missions where the heroine fights against criminal organizations or rival cybernetic entities.
Corruption and Alignment: A central mechanic involves the heroine's moral alignment. Depending on player choices and combat outcomes, her personality can shift between a "Heroine of Justice" and a more corrupted or mind-controlled state.
Time Management: Success often depends on balancing training sessions, maintenance (repairing damage from battles), and rest to prevent system failure. Significance of the "Fixed" Version training of the cybernetic heroine of justice f fixed
In the context of doujin (indie Japanese) gaming, a "Fixed" version usually addresses several technical hurdles found in the base game:
Bug Fixes: Resolves game-breaking errors, such as script loops or save file corruption that frequently plague unpatched indie titles.
English Localization: Most English-speaking players encounter this title via fan-translated "Fixed" versions that replace the original Japanese text with English.
Engine Optimization: Improvements to performance, especially for games built on engines like RPG Maker or Wolf RPG Editor, allowing them to run more smoothly on modern Windows operating systems.
Interface Tweaks: Adjustments to the UI to make the complex menus for cybernetic parts more readable and user-friendly. Narrative Theme
The game explores the trope of the "fallen hero." While the initial objective is to train a powerful protector of the city, the narrative often focuses on the physical and psychological toll of her cybernetic nature. The "training" aspect is literal—improving her combat prowess—but also metaphorical, as external forces attempt to reprogram her original sense of justice.

Training for F Fixed is not a regimen of repetition so much as an evolving conversation between hardware and conscience. Her drills are modular: cognition, combat, empathy, and systems ethics. Each module adjusts itself according to performance vectors pulled from real-world incidents. A street-side mediation gone wrong yesterday rewires her empathy module overnight; an encounter with a corrupt city-server last week tightens constraints in her decisional tree. Progress is emergent, not prescribed.
Cognition: morning runs are mental. She runs simulations in which outcomes cascade from slight deviations — a child crossing a holographic street, a hacker whispering through a parked mesh-car. Neural nets trained on billions of human interactions are pruned and grafted with her own memories: the first time she chose a bystander’s life over a mission parameter, the crack in policy that taught her nuance. She does timed puzzles that warp the environment, forcing rapid recontextualization: a friendly ally becomes a decoy, a suspect becomes a victim. These tasks hone prediction but, crucially, punish certainty. Her best decisions are those that preserve options. The title "Training of the Cybernetic Heroine of
Combat: when diplomacy fails, her body speaks in calibrated force. Combat training blends martial forms with adaptive mechanics; muscles augmented by servofibers learn to conserve kinetic signature, to disable without dismembering. Simulated opponents range from street-thugs to autonomous drones; each adversary brings different constraints — lethal intent, cybernetic shielding, civilian density. She practices "soft neutralization": joint locks that scramble neural uplinks, grapples that redirect momentum rather than amplify it. After each session, forensic feedback reconstructs not only hits landed but ethical cost: collateral risk, escalation potential, psychological harm.
